Rocker please help......
So my car had a louder then normal tick/knock under drivers valve cover. Instantly thought collapsed lifter or lifter failure. Pulled valve cover and first rocker on drivers side has slop to it all rest tight. Pulled rockers and push rods all looked good. Pulled head for lifters and all lifters valve springs looked good. What could be the cause of a sloppy rocker?

not trying to be smart, but "looks" and measured are two different things. if the cam lobe is flattened by .1" of and inch, id imagine the stock 7.4" pushrods are gonna be too short.
i have not had a flat cam lobe in a genIII and up chevy motor, but i have had a couple in some genII sbc with hyd roller cams both times i wasnt able to tell by simply removing the valve covers, intake manifold, and lifters. it wasnt till i pulled out the cam and mic'd it that i found out i had a bad lobe Sent from my SM-G975U using Tapatalk

Did the needle bearings go everywhere? I've had quite a few fail on me before I upgraded. Don't stress too much it's an easy fix. I doubt your cam got messed up unless the lifter ate it. Rub your finger on the lobes and see how it feels. Usually it's the offset rockers that mess up. Make sure to get a pen magnet and collect as many bearings as you can. Change the oil.
